Performance against target was 94%, dragged by weak uptake of the Corvess line in the Dunmael cluster. The Halloway branch overperformed on renewals, offsetting new-business shortfalls. Discounting crept above guideline in two districts; sales leads should tighten approvals. Pipeline for next quarter looks adequate but back-loaded. Leadership will discuss territory realignment at the review session. Prepare your district summaries in the standard format. Context for the realignment discussion is set out in the note below.

management briefing: Only 7 of the 120 pilot accounts renewed Ralael, so a churn review is set for January 1.

## Changed defaults

Heads up: the Ledgerline tax-rate lookup cache now defaults to a 15-minute TTL instead of 24 hours. Turns out rates in the Veldt County sandbox were going stale mid-demo, which was embarrassing. Eviction is now LRU rather than FIFO, and the cache warms on boot. If you're reviewing, check that nothing hardcodes the old TTL. The new defaults land as follows.

deployment values, bajop-taweg:
holwyn:
  log_level: debug
  metrics_host: metrics.holwyn.zemvarsys.internal
  pool_size: 32

This page covers quotas for load testing the Marrowbay checkout flow. Contractors should run tests only against the drill environment, never production, and stay within the agreed request ceilings — the payments sandbox rate-limits aggressively and a tripped limit blocks the whole team for an hour. Ramp profiles are defined in the harness config. The ceilings and ramp constants currently in effect are shown here.

tuning table, kawep-tawif:
CAPS = {
    "olidor": 80,
    "belion": 7,
    "quenys": 225,
    "druox": 839,
    "fraath": 482,
}

**Key Ceremony Checklist — Item 7 (Gatewise Turnstile Counter)**

Before signing the counter firmware for Brindlepark Stadium, confirm both custodians from Ferrowave are in the room and the tally display reads zero. New folks: don't skip the witness log, even for test gates. Once the HSM prompts for unlock, read out the recovery passphrase, which is:

strongbox words: druath-quenael